| tympanohyal | <anatomy> Of or pertaining to the tympanum and the hyoidean arch. The proximal segment in the hyoidean arch, becoming a part of the styloid process of the temporal bone in adult man. Source: Websters Dictionary (01 Mar 1998) |

| tympanohyal bone | A small nodule of bone forming the base of the cartilaginous styloid process of the temporal bone at birth. (05 Mar 2000) |
| tympanohyal |
1. pertaining to the tympanic cavity and the hyoid arch. 2. a small bone or cartilage at the base of the styloid process of the temporal bone; in early life it becomes a part of the temporal bone.
